Output afb68f69e4dc4fd5d35de03e437ea2a509dbfecaf467f0f220becf4a7e30db7c:1

value
585813795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a59b46dc03bb5fb5d3da88335177bb564a39020f OP_EQUAL
address
3GnfS1v7nKFjVqTdQpyvarkzYDk9XkmZp3
transaction
afb68f69e4dc4fd5d35de03e437ea2a509dbfecaf467f0f220becf4a7e30db7c
confirmations
505276
spent
true